Gunfire broke out in the Philippine Senate during attempts to arrest Senator Ronald dela Rosa, wanted by the ICC.
Senator dela Rosa is accused of crimes against humanity related to his role in the anti-drug crackdown under former President Rodrigo Duterte.
The Philippine government has launched an investigation into the shooting, with conflicting reports about the shooters' identities.
Senator dela Rosa has been in 'protective custody' by allied senators, avoiding arrest, while Philippine authorities investigate the circumstances surrounding the ICC warrant.
Sara Duterte, the Vice President, faces impeachment proceedings, adding another layer to the country's political turmoil.
Why This Matters: The events highlight deep political divisions within the Philippines, potential challenges to international law, and questions about accountability for human rights violations.
The situation in the Philippines is complex, stemming from the controversial anti-drug campaign led by former President Rodrigo Duterte. Senator Ronald dela Rosa, who headed the national police during this period, is now facing an ICC arrest warrant for his alleged involvement in extrajudicial killings. The recent gunfire in the Senate, combined with dela Rosa evading arrest and seeking refuge among allied senators, underscores the severity of the political divide.
The unsealing of the ICC arrest warrant has further complicated matters, leading to accusations of political destabilization and questions about the government's commitment to international legal standards. The investigation into the gunfire incident aims to clarify whether it was an attempt to destabilize the government or a genuine security concern. Adding to the turmoil, Vice President Sara Duterte faces impeachment, reflecting the intense political rivalries within the nation.
